MYH11

Chr 16p13.11

myosin heavy chain 11

Aliases:
SMMHC, SMHC, SMMS-1
MANE:
ENST00000300036.6

Clinical relevance (Genomics England PanelApp)

Diagnostic Grade (Green)

  • Fetal anomalies

    BIALLELIC, autosomal or pseudoautosomal
  • Gastrointestinal neuromuscular disorders

    BIALLELIC, autosomal or pseudoautosomal
  • Paediatric disorders - additional genes

    BIALLELIC, autosomal or pseudoautosomal
  • Paediatric pseudo-obstruction syndrome

    BOTH monoallelic and biallelic, autosomal or pseudoautosomal
  • Thoracic aortic aneurysm or dissection

    MONOALLELIC, autosomal or pseudoautosomal, NOT imprinted
  • Thoracic aortic aneurysm or dissection (GMS)

    MONOALLELIC, autosomal or pseudoautosomal, NOT imprinted
  • Cerebral vascular malformations

    MONOALLELIC, autosomal or pseudoautosomal, imprinted status unknown
  • CAKUT

    BIALLELIC, autosomal or pseudoautosomal

Disease associations (Open Targets)

  • aortic aneurysm, familial thoracic 4

    0.76
  • megacystis-microcolon-intestinal hypoperistalsis syndrome 2

    0.75
  • familial thoracic aortic aneurysm and aortic dissection

    0.71
  • visceral myopathy 2

    0.57
  • neurodegenerative disease

    0.53
  • familial visceral myopathy

    0.50
  • Rare genetic vascular disease

    0.48
  • megacystis-microcolon-intestinal hypoperistalsis syndrome 1

    0.47
  • megacystis-microcolon-intestinal hypoperistalsis syndrome

    0.46
  • coronary artery disorder

    0.43

Score is the Open Targets composite evidence score (0-1). Higher = stronger gene-disease association.
